Specifications
Comparison of all specifications
Radeon R9 Nano | SpecificationsComparison of all specifications | GeForce RTX 4080 SUPER |
---|---|---|
General | ||
Aug 27th, 2015 | Release Date | Jan 8th, 2024 |
$649.00 | MSRP | $999.00 |
Pirate Islands | Generation | GeForce 40 |
Desktop | Segment | Desktop |
175 W | Power Consumption | 320 W |
Memory | ||
4 GB | Memory Size | 16 GB |
HBM | Memory Type | GDDR6X |
4096-bit | Memory Bus | 256-bit |
512 GB/s | Bandwidth | 736.3 GB/s |
Theoretical Performance | ||
64 GPixel/s | Pixel Fillrate | 285.6 GPixel/s |
256 GTexel/s | Texture Fillrate | 816 GTexel/s |
8.192 TFLOPS | FP32 | 52.22 TFLOPS |
